The Umbria 1 Local Health Authority has provided detailed clarifications on the situation of the Madonna Alta Consultancy Centre, one of the historic consultancy structures in the city of Perugia. According to what was communicated by the health company, the building, owned by the municipality and acquired by the Local Health Authority in 2017, had recently been the subject of vandalism on the external walls and was home to a bivouac in the portico in front of the entrance.

To resolve this problem, the Local Health Authority has activated a series of targeted interventions. First of all, only ordinary maintenance was carried out in the external parts while waiting for financing for larger works foreseen pursuant to the art. 20. In the internal part, however, work was carried out from 24 March to 6 May to resolve problems of rainwater infiltration coming from the terraces serving the adjacent Day Center for Disabled People. The interventions involved the re-insulation of the terraces, the restoration of damaged ceilings and walls, the whitewashing of the entire structure and the installation of a video surveillance system to prevent further vandalism.

During the works, the planned activities of the clinic were temporarily moved to other nearby locations, maintaining adequate information for users. The reopening of the service, which took place last May 6th, saw the full restoration of all consultancy activities, including the availability of the clinic for the association “MAKA – Center for Anthropological Studies on bodies, genders and genital modifications”, which takes care of women victims of infibulation.

The Umbria 1 Local Health Authority also wanted to underline that the Madonna Alta Counseling Center is one of the historic structures of the Perugino counseling network, still fully functioning together with other services such as those of Ponte Felcino, Torgiano, Ponte San Giovanni, Castel del Piano, Ellera, San Marco and Via XIV Settembre (whose activities have been temporarily postponed pending the works for the construction of the Community House).
